The Xiaomi Poco series consistently delivers impressive value for money. Choosing between the Poco M5 and the Poco M4 Pro 5G can be tricky, as both offer compelling features. This comprehensive comparison will help you decide which phone best suits your needs and budget.
🏆 Quick Verdict
The Poco M4 Pro 5G edges out the M5 thanks to its 5G connectivity, faster charging (33W vs 18W), and slightly more powerful Dimensity 810 chipset. However, the M5 might be a better choice for those prioritizing raw gaming performance on a tighter budget.

Performance
The Poco M4 Pro 5G utilizes the Mediatek Dimensity 810 chipset, offering a slight performance advantage over the Poco M5's Helio G99. Both feature octa-core CPUs, but the Dimensity 810 generally handles demanding tasks and multitasking more efficiently. The M5, however, is known for its strong gaming performance thanks to the G99's focus on GPU capabilities.

Buying Guide
The Xiaomi Poco M5 (India) is ideal for budget-conscious gamers and users who prioritize a smooth, responsive experience for everyday tasks. The Xiaomi Poco M4 Pro 5G is a better fit for users who want 5G connectivity, faster charging, and a slightly more versatile camera system.
